Abstract

In lossless compression techniques, perfectly identical copy of the original image can be reconstructed from the compressed image. The paper implements three lossless compression techniques namely Huffman Encoding, Run Length Encoding and DPCM techniques using MPI. The experimental results show considerable reduction in execution time and better compression ratio for certain types of images.
